Job Description - Cardiologist

This role is for one of our clients

Compensation: $250-$300 per hour

We are seeking fellowship-trained Cardiologists to support a project in collaboration with one of the world’s leading AI research laboratories. This engagement focuses on evaluating and enhancing the ability of advanced large language models to interpret complex, real-world ECG/EKG cases.

Applications are welcome from cardiologists across all subspecialties, with particular demand for experts trained in Electrophysiology and Clinical Cardiology.

In this position, you will apply your clinical expertise to develop high-quality ECG interpretations and assess AI-generated analyses. The work will emphasize advanced diagnostic reasoning, subtle pattern recognition, and complex clinical scenarios encountered in real-world cardiology practice.

Core Responsibilities

  • Develop gold-standard ECG interpretations supported by clear, structured diagnostic reasoning.
  • Highlight nuanced differentials, edge cases, and subtle findings in ECG analysis.
  • Evaluate AI-generated interpretations for accuracy, depth of reasoning, and clinical reliability.
  • Identify common reasoning gaps and failure modes in model outputs.
  • Collaborate directly with research teams to improve the clinical robustness of AI systems.

Required Qualifications

  • MD or DO from an accredited medical school.
  • Completion of an Internal Medicine residency accredited by the Accreditation Council for Graduate Medical Education.
  • Completion of a cardiology fellowship (any subspecialty).
  • Board-certified or board-eligible in Cardiovascular Disease.
  • Minimum of 2 years of post-training clinical experience.
  • Currently practicing and based in the United States.
  • Exceptional attention to detail.
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ills.

Strongly Preferred

  • Fellowship training in Electrophysiology.
  • Primary clinical practice involving significant ECG interpretation volume.
  • Academic or teaching experience with residents or fellows.
  • Experience developing case-based assessments, examination questions, or clinical rubrics.
  • Advanced expertise in complex arrhythmia diagnosis, conduction abnormalities, and subtle ECG pattern recognition.

Screening Process

  • A brief interview (approximately 20–30 minutes total).
  • Discussion of your clinical background, subspecialty focus, and ECG expertise.

Engagement Details

  • This is an independent contractor engagement.
  • The role is fully remote and may be completed on a flexible schedule.
  • Project duration may vary depending on performance and evolving project needs.
  • The work does not involve access to confidential or proprietary information from any employer, client, or institution.
  • Payments are issued weekly via Stripe or Wise based on services rendered.
  • Please note: Visa sponsorship, including H1-B or STEM OPT support, is not available for this role.
